>From MS:
>
>How many devices can I install the products on?
>
>In general, you can install MSDN software on any number of machines. However:
>Only persons with MSDN Subscription licenses can use the software on any of the machines
>
>Some products, such as Windows XP, require product activation, which may limit the number of machines on which you can install software. See the section on Product Activation for more information.
>
>If you are using Office for business purposes, you may only install on one machine.
